Position Overview: ENERGY SERVICES DATA ENTRY CLERK - REMOTE | WFH

We are seeking a highly organized and detail-oriented Data Entry Clerk to join our team remotely. As a Data Entry Clerk, you will be responsible for maintaining accurate and up-to-date digital files to support the day-to-day operations of our Energy Services Programs. Key Responsibilities:


Data Entry and Record-Keeping: Input and maintain updated client status records in the Statewide Client Service Center, reflecting the current production pipeline.
Email and Document Management: Monitor emails, log documents, and communications in the Monday.com platform upon receipt.
Database Management: Follow program guidelines for the use of all required database systems, including Monday.com, CMS, CSG eConservation, HEARTWAP, LIHEAP, In Demand, etc.
File Organization and Maintenance: Maintain organized digital and paper participant files in accordance with program guidelines, ensuring compliance with agency and funder requirements.
Collaboration and Communication: Collaborate with program staff to support, enhance, and promote communication and consistency in the delivery of services.
Administrative Support: Assist with various clerical duties, such as filing, mailings, phone coverage, etc.
Remote Work and Availability: Maintain availability for remote work, attending meetings, calls, responding to emails, and conducting regular duties as needed.
Training and Development: Attend all required staff meetings, supervision, training, and contractual meetings, and participate in mandatory agency training and other relevant professional development activities.
Confidentiality and Data Security: Ensure strict confidentiality is maintained in all aspects of the role.


Requirements and Qualifications:

To be successful in this role, you will need:


Education and Experience: Associate degree or equivalent professional experience. Two years of experience in Human Service or a related field, or applicable work experience working with diverse individuals and families with low incomes.
Additional Qualifications: Additional appropriate education may be substituted for experience, or additional directly related experience may be substituted for education.
Language Skills: Bilingual in Spanish preferred.
